Joe Rogan is the most popular podcast host in America, and routinely gets more listeners than Fox News, CNN, MSNBC, or any cable network.
He is politically an independent. In the past, he has supported Democrats such as Bernie Sanders, but he also hates “woke” ideology and holds a number of views that are more conservative.
One of those is his belief in gun rights. Rogan is a gun owner who has defended the Second Amendment for years.
He even supported Ron Paul in 2008, partially because he liked his views on gun rights and the Second Amendment.
Now, in the wake of the Uvalde school shooting, there is a witch hunt underway for anyone who still believes in the Second Amendment.
And Rogan is in the crosshairs of that witch hunt after he once again defended gun rights on the latest episode of his podcast.
According to a report from Newsweek, “Speaking on the latest episode of his podcast with scientist Lex Fridman, Rogan shared his beliefs about clamping down on gun laws, and stated he does not believe it is ‘wise’ to take weapons from gun owners.”
“I don’t think it’s wise to take all the guns away from people and give all the power to the government,” Rogan said.
“We see how they are with an armed populace, they still have a tendency towards totalitarianism. And the more increased power and control you have over people, the easier it is for them to do what they do. And it’s a natural inclination, when you’re a person in power, to try to hold more power and acquire more power.”
